Official Contest Rules
Rules for the 2010 Bay Nature-Sarber's Cameras "People in Nature" photo contest in celebration of Bay Nature's 10th anniversary in January 2011.

Prizes and Judging
Entries will be judged solely by the editorial staff of Bay Nature magazine based on subject, composition, originality, overall impact, and artistic merit.
The top eight winners will be included in the January-March 2011 issue of Bay Nature, with credit, along with several articles on the occasion of Bay Nature’s tenth anniversary.
The grand prize winner will receive a $200 cash prize from Bay Nature and the following from Sarber's Cameras: A $50 gift certificate, a Lowepro Slingshot 202 AW ($90 value), and a Black Rapid Strap RS-4 or RS-W1 (woman’s strap) ($60 value).
The second place winner will receive a $100 cash prize from Bay Nature and the following from Sarber's Cameras: A $50 gift certificate and a Black Rapid Strap RS-4 or RS-W1 (woman’s strap) ($60 value).
The six remaining winners will each receive $50 from Bay Nature and a $20 gift certificate from Sarber's Cameras.
Your Rights
You will retain all rights to any photograph you submit other than those rights licensed in these rules. By entering the contest, you grant to Bay Nature Institute and Sarber's Cameras:
1. Winners only grant a nonexclusive, worldwide, irrevocable, royalty-free license to reproduce, distribute, and publicly display winning photographs as long we include photo credit and do not attempt to resell the rights or use the images on products meant for resale, such as calendars or framed prints or any similar products. We may also contact semi-finalists about such rights, but granting those (or not) will not affect your chances of winning.
2. The right to use your name in promotions and other publications.
Restrictions on Entries
though it's OK to upload versions at 1024 by 768, please be sure your photos are readily available in digital form with a resolution of 4 megapixels or greater. That means that the width times the height (in pixels) of the file should equal at least 4,000,000 pixels.
Enter up to 5 photos. If you tag more than 5 photos on Flickr, we will consider only the first five we find.
Photo captions must accompany all submissions, and should include the subject of the image, the date taken, the location where the image was taken, and the name of the photographer. For photos of people who are recognizable, please have names and contact information available. (If your photo is one of the finalists, we’ll ask the folks in the picture for permission to use the image in Bay Nature materials to help spread the word.)
Do not include photographs of pets or domestic animals, other than dogs or horses using the parks with human supervision. Images of captive animals photographed in zoos and commercial game farms are also prohibited.
Our preference is for photographs that accurately reflect the subject matter and the scene as it appeared, though images with digital manipulation for artistic effect—if clearly identified or acknowledged—may be considered.
All published photographs will be credited with the photographer's name, but Bay Nature and Sarber's Cameras will not be liable for any errors in attribution other than to make reasonable efforts to correct such errors.
Deadlines
Entries must be tagged on Flickr by 11:59 PM Pacific Time on October 20, 2010.
